NSDA Weekly Grant Update: May 9, 2025

This is your weekly grant opportunities update from The National Special Districts Association. Special districts are either eligible to apply directly, or able to partner with a qualifying entity to apply for any of the grants listed. 


 New Grant Opportunities


Department of Justice

FY 2025 Grants to Improve the Criminal Justice Response Program

WHAT DOES IT FUND? This program will improve the criminal justice response to domestic violence, dating violence, sexual assault, and stalking as serious violations of criminal law, and to seek safety and autonomy for victims.

WHO'S ELIGIBLE? States, local, and tribal governments; courts; faith-based community organizations; 501(c)3 nonprofits, and victim service providers that are a nonprofit, nongovernmental or tribal organization or rape crisis center, including a state or territorial coalition, that assists or advocates for domestic violence, dating violence, sexual assault, or stalking victims with a documented history of effective work concerning domestic violence, dating violence, sexual assault, or stalking

TOTAL FUNDING AMOUNT? $23 million

WHEN IS IT DUE? June 16, 2025 (Grants.gov); June 18, 2025 (JustGrants)

Department of Justice

FY 2025 Grants to Prevent and Respond to Domestic Violence, Dating Violence, Sexual Assault, Stalking, and Sex Trafficking Against Children and Youth Program

WHAT DOES IT FUND? The purpose of this program is to support comprehensive and community-based efforts to develop or expand prevention, intervention, treatment, and response strategies to address the needs of children and youth (ages 0-24) impacted by domestic violence, dating violence, sexual assault, stalking, and sex trafficking.

WHO'S ELIGIBLE? Nonprofit and non-governmental entities, tribal nonprofits and organizations, Indian tribal governments, units of local government or agencies of units of local government, schools, victim service providers, and faith-based organizations

TOTAL FUNDING AMOUNT? $9.5 million

WHEN IS IT DUE? June 15, 2025 (Optional LOI); June 30, 2025 (Grants.gov); July 2, 2025 (JustGrants)

Department of Justice

FY 2025 Rural Domestic Violence, Dating Violence, Sexual Assault, and Stalking Program

WHAT DOES IT FUND? The purpose of this program is to support efforts to enhance the safety of rural victims of domestic violence, dating violence, sexual assault, and stalking through projects uniquely designed to address and prevent these crimes in rural areas.

WHO'S ELIGIBLE? States, local, and tribal governments; public or private nonprofit entities; and faith-based organizations

TOTAL FUNDING AMOUNT? $36 million

WHEN IS IT DUE? July 8, 2025 (Grants.gov); July 10, 2025 (JustGrants)

Department of Justice

FY 2025 Sexual Assault Forensic Exam (SAFE) Hiring and Training Program

WHAT DOES IT FUND? This program supports efforts to establish or expand access to pediatric and/or adult/adolescent sexual assault forensic exams by funding the salaries of full- and part-time sexual assault nurse/forensic examiners (SANEs/SAFEs) providing forensic exams or serving as a regional preceptor or as a SANE/SAFE instructor.

WHO'S ELIGIBLE? State, tribal, or local governments; sexual assault examination programs; state or tribal sexual assault coalitions; nonprofit organizations, health care facilities; and community-based programs

TOTAL FUNDING AMOUNT? $18.1 million

WHEN IS IT DUE? May 27, 2025 (Optional LOI); June 24, 2025 (Grants.gov); June 26, 2025 (JustGrants)

Department of Justice

FY 2025 Transitional Housing Assistance Grants for Victims of Domestic Violence, Dating Violence, Sexual Assault, and Stalking

WHAT DOES IT FUND? This program supports projects that provide 6 to 24 months of transitional housing with support services for victims who are homeless or in need of transitional housing or other housing assistance as a result of a situation of domestic violence, dating violence, sexual assault, or stalking, and for whom emergency shelter services or other crisis intervention services are unavailable or insufficient. 

WHO'S ELIGIBLE? States, units of local government, tribal governments, and other organizations that have a documented history of effective work concerning domestic violence, dating violence, sexual assault, or stalking

TOTAL FUNDING AMOUNT? $40 million

WHEN IS IT DUE? June 9, 2025 (Grants.gov); June 11, 2025

(JustGrants)

Department of Transportation

FY 2024 Regional Infrastructure Accelerator Program 

WHAT DOES IT FUND? This program assists entities in developing improved infrastructure priorities and financing strategies for the accelerated development of a project that is eligible for funding under the Transportation Infrastructure Finance and Innovation Act (TIFIA) Credit Program. 

WHO'S ELIGIBLE? States, multi-state or multi-jurisdictional groups, municipalities, counties, a special purpose district or public authority with a transportation function, a Tribal government or consortium of Tribal governments, metropolitan planning organizations (MPO), regional transportation planning organizations (RTPO), Regional Transportation Commissions, or a political subdivision of a State or local government, or combination of two or more of the foregoing

TOTAL FUNDING AMOUNT? $20 million

WHEN IS IT DUE? June 16, 2025
